Window hinges are an important component of double-glazed windows so, it's important to make sure that they function properly. If your upvc window hinges near me window is difficult to close or open or if there are visible gaps between the frame and sash it is likely that they require adjustment. These gaps let air into your home even when the windows are closed. This can cause draughts.

You can quickly determine if your hinges are of the correct size by measuring the gap that exists between the frame and sash using an appropriate ruler. This measurement can be used to order the right hinges online. It is essential to measure the length of the hinge from the point it attaches the frame (H measurement) and not the arm. Hinges come in two standard heights for stacks 13mm and 17mm.

A standard hinge is suitable for all windows, whereas a fire escape or egress hinge allows the window to expand further and provides a means of escape in an emergency. The best hinge will help you avoid future costly repairs and help you save money.

MB DIY supply a wide range of uPVC window hinges that are suitable for most uPVC windows available. These include top hung and side hung hinges. To determine which type of hinge you need first determine the dimensions of the track. Look at the hinge's arm that is attached to the window opening. If the hinge's arm is flat it's a hinge of 13mm, whereas an angled one is an 17mm hinge.
